Not Your Usual Partridge in a Pear Tree

I like hidden meanings.

Maybe it's the mini Marple in me, but knowing something that isn't obvious to the general public can be fun.

In this case, however, I can't keep newcomer eight3one a secret.

What's behind the cryptic name?

It refers to a common but never overused expression we use every day when we're not scraping prunes off the kitchen ceiling or tripping over toy trucks in the middle of the night.

It's "I love you."

Eight = eight letters in the expression

3 = three words make it up

One = one very simple, heartfelt meaning 

How cool is that? 

Mod-minded creators Sven and Aimee - both are graphic designers, parents and expert silk-screeners - came up with that humdinger of a name along with a chic line of cool, hip, slightly edgy styles when their search for Fifth Avenue-meets-globally-minded baby wear left them empty-handed.

The result is a cache of 100% cotton, sweat shop-free, certified fair trade onesies and tees (organic, too), bedecked with whimsical designs, like the Partridge Family-esque Big Bird (shown) and old school bikes and cars among others.

Most are available in both short and long sleeves, and all are super soft, worn-in comfy, and tagless - an added bonus for sensitive little necks.
